'10 RDX ripped console lid

I brought my RDX to Honda to get the trunk latch fixed, and when I got it back it had a rip in the leather on the middle console. Honda doesn't want to take much responsibility for it and told me they'd order me the part at cost and do the work for free. They called today and told me it'd be $350! I feel like they're trying to rip me off. Has anyone had theirs replaced through a dealer or fixed it themselves? I'm looking at 2007-2009 console lid part from Dorman (924-884). It's not listed as a 2010 but it looks the same. Think it'll work?

I took mine to a local vehicle upholstery shop, and they charged me about $120 to replace the cover with actual leather, with color and stitching to match OEM. The lid itself comes off easy and I was just able to leave it with them for a couple days.

I bought the leather off eBay and did it myself. It was in 2017 so I don't have access to the listing, but similar to this one...

Removal of the lid was easy, so was Installation.

However! To remove the leather requires pulling out about a hundred million (or just a hundred) staples.
And I went to Lowe's to get the strongest 3M double sided tape I could find.

Pulling twisting, testing for a good fit was a chore... But managed to get it right. Added the tape and set in stone.

The texture is a little rougher than stock, but seems like it will hold up better. And has.

If you have patience and want to save a few bucks, do it yourself. I'd probably have someone else do it for me, next time. But I can now say I did it, but that's not worth much!
